Improving Uptime: Data Center Monitoring Best Practices
Maintaining exceptional availability for your data infrastructure copyrights on proactive surveillance . Implementing robust data facility monitoring best practices is no longer optional; it’s a necessity . Begin with a comprehensive assessment of your critical systems, including servers, networks , power, and cooling. Establish defined baselines for performance measurements and configure automated alerts for any deviations. Consider these key areas:
- Real-time data visualization : Utilize dashboards to gain a immediate overview of health .
- Predictive analytics: Leverage machine learning to predict potential issues.
- Unified logging: Aggregate logs from all components for simplified troubleshooting.
- Regular assessments: Verify the effectiveness of your monitoring solution .
- Secure access permissions : Limit access to monitoring tools to approved personnel.
By adopting these approaches , you can significantly enhance data facility uptime and reduce the impact of unexpected interruptions . Remember, prevention is always better than recovery.
